Ever wondered how that catchy tune effortlessly transitions from your laptop speakers to your pocket-sized sonic marvel, seamlessly following you from room to room? Or how that crucial document you were crafting on your desktop magically appears on your tablet during your commute? The secret sauce lies in the pervasive magic of platform availability across devices. However, achieving this seemingly simple feat is akin to conducting a symphony of technological intricacies, a veritable tour de force of architectural considerations and strategic deployments.
1. The Ubiquitous Embrace of Cloud Infrastructure: The Digital Foundation
At the heart of cross-device availability lies the cloud. Consider it the grand central station of your digital life. Cloud computing provides the bedrock upon which applications and data can exist independently of any single device. Data is stored remotely on servers, accessible from anywhere with an internet connection. This eliminates the need for local storage and synchronization, the bane of cross-device compatibility in bygone eras. Services such as Amazon Web Services (AWS), Microsoft Azure, and Google Cloud Platform (GCP) offer a panoply of tools and services specifically designed to facilitate cross-platform development and deployment. This paradigm shift represents a monumental leap forward from the fragmented siloed ecosystems of yesteryear.
2. API-Centric Architecture: The Universal Translator
Applications Programming Interfaces, or APIs, are the unsung heroes of cross-device functionality. Imagine them as universal translators, enabling disparate applications and devices to communicate effectively, regardless of their underlying operating systems or hardware specifications. A well-defined API allows developers to create a single backend service that can be accessed by multiple front-end applications, tailored to specific devices. This approach streamlines development, reduces redundancy, and ensures consistency across the entire ecosystem. RESTful APIs, in particular, have become the lingua franca of modern web development, offering a standardized approach to data exchange and resource management. The implementation of robust API governance policies is also paramount to ensure security and maintainability across a diverse device landscape.
3. Responsive Design Principles: Adapting to the Digital Canvas
Gone are the days of rigidly designed websites and applications that look perfect on one screen size but are utterly unusable on another. Responsive design is the art and science of crafting user interfaces that adapt seamlessly to the myriad screen sizes and resolutions encountered across the device spectrum. This involves employing techniques such as fluid grids, flexible images, and media queries to ensure optimal viewing experiences on everything from gargantuan desktop monitors to diminutive smartwatches. Neglecting responsive design is tantamount to alienating a significant portion of your user base, a cardinal sin in the hyper-competitive digital landscape.
4. Cross-Platform Development Frameworks: Bridging the Gap
Developing native applications for each platform (iOS, Android, Windows, etc.) can be a costly and time-consuming endeavor. Cross-platform development frameworks offer a tantalizing alternative, allowing developers to write code once and deploy it on multiple platforms with minimal modification. Frameworks like React Native, Flutter, and Xamarin provide abstractions over the underlying platform-specific APIs, enabling developers to build applications that look and feel native, without the overhead of maintaining separate codebases. This approach can significantly accelerate development cycles and reduce costs, making it a viable option for many projects. However, it’s crucial to carefully evaluate the trade-offs involved, as cross-platform applications may sometimes suffer from performance limitations or lack access to certain platform-specific features.
5. Robust Authentication and Authorization: Guardians of the Digital Realm
Security is paramount when dealing with cross-device access to sensitive data. Robust authentication and authorization mechanisms are essential to ensure that only authorized users can access specific resources. Multi-factor authentication (MFA), which requires users to provide multiple forms of verification (e.g., password, SMS code, biometric scan), adds an extra layer of protection against unauthorized access. Implementing role-based access control (RBAC) allows administrators to granularly define access privileges based on user roles, further limiting the potential for data breaches. The judicious application of cryptographic techniques is equally important to protect data both in transit and at rest, safeguarding it from prying eyes.
6. Data Synchronization Strategies: Keeping Everything in Harmony
While cloud storage addresses the fundamental challenge of data availability, effective data synchronization strategies are crucial to ensure that changes made on one device are seamlessly reflected on all others. Techniques such as differential synchronization, which only transmits the changes made to a file rather than the entire file, can significantly reduce bandwidth consumption and improve performance. Conflict resolution mechanisms are also necessary to handle situations where multiple users simultaneously modify the same data. These mechanisms can range from simple last-write-wins strategies to more sophisticated algorithms that attempt to merge conflicting changes intelligently.
7. Scalability and Performance Optimization: Handling the Inevitable Surge
As user adoption grows, the underlying infrastructure must be able to scale to handle the increasing load. Scalability can be achieved through horizontal scaling, which involves adding more servers to the system, or vertical scaling, which involves upgrading the existing servers with more resources. Performance optimization is an ongoing process that requires constant monitoring and analysis to identify bottlenecks and areas for improvement. Techniques such as caching, load balancing, and database optimization can significantly enhance the responsiveness of the system and ensure a smooth user experience, even under heavy load. The implementation of automated testing and monitoring frameworks is also essential to proactively identify and address performance issues before they impact users.
8. The Human Element: Intuitive User Experience
Ultimately, the success of any cross-device platform hinges on the user experience. A technically brilliant platform that is cumbersome or confusing to use is destined to fail. Intuitive navigation, consistent design patterns, and clear instructions are essential to ensure that users can easily access and utilize the platform’s features, regardless of the device they are using. User feedback should be actively solicited and incorporated into the design process to continuously improve the user experience. Accessibility considerations are also crucial to ensure that the platform is usable by people with disabilities.
In conclusion, achieving true cross-device availability is a complex undertaking, requiring a holistic approach that encompasses cloud infrastructure, API design, responsive design, cross-platform development, robust security, data synchronization, scalability, and, above all, a laser focus on the user experience. It is a testament to human ingenuity that we can so readily access our digital lives from almost anywhere. As technology continues its relentless march forward, expect even more innovative solutions to emerge, further blurring the lines between devices and creating a truly seamless and interconnected digital world. The future promises a digital landscape where our data and applications follow us intuitively, adapting to our needs and enhancing our lives, regardless of the device in hand.

This comprehensive analysis beautifully captures the intricate layers that enable seamless cross-device availability, a feature many of us take for granted today. From the foundational role of cloud infrastructure to the crucial APIs that act as bridges between diverse systems, it’s clear that achieving this seamless connectivity is no trivial task. The emphasis on responsive design and cross-platform development frameworks highlights the practical approaches developers employ to ensure a consistent and engaging user experience across devices. Equally important are the security measures and data synchronization strategies, which guard user data and keep it harmonized across platforms. Finally, the focus on scalability, performance, and intuitive UX reminds us that technology must evolve not only to meet demand but also to remain accessible and user-friendly. Together, these elements form the symphony that keeps our digital lives effortlessly interconnected, showcasing the impressive technological orchestration behind everyday conveniences.
Joaquimma-anna’s detailed exploration sheds light on the multifaceted orchestration required to achieve seamless cross-device availability – an everyday miracle many users scarcely notice. Highlighting cloud infrastructure as the digital cornerstone, the piece skillfully navigates through critical layers such as API-driven communication, responsive design tailored for varied screens, and cross-platform frameworks that optimize development efficiency. It rightly underscores that robust security protocols and intelligent data synchronization are indispensable guardians of user trust and data integrity. Moreover, the discussion on scalability and performance optimization reveals the proactive engineering behind maintaining smooth user experiences amid growing demands. Importantly, the human-centric focus on intuitive interfaces and accessibility encapsulates the ultimate goal: empowering users to interact effortlessly across devices. This comprehensive approach not only demystifies the technology but also celebrates the ingenuity shaping our increasingly interconnected digital world.
Joaquimma-anna’s insightful breakdown masterfully unveils the intricate ecosystem behind cross-device availability, transforming what seems like effortless convenience into a carefully choreographed technical feat. The emphasis on cloud infrastructure as the cornerstone, complemented by API-driven interoperability, provides a solid foundation for truly device-agnostic experiences. By weaving in responsive design and cross-platform frameworks, the piece highlights how versatility and development efficiency are balanced without compromising native feel. Security and data synchronization emerge as vital pillars that safeguard both user trust and data consistency, while scalability and performance optimization reveal the ongoing engineering vigilance required to sustain smooth operations at scale. Most importantly, the spotlight on human-centered design and accessibility underscores that technology’s ultimate success lies in empowering users seamlessly. This holistic perspective not only demystifies the complexity but also celebrates the ingenious craftsmanship enabling our fluid, interconnected digital lives.
Joaquimma-anna’s thorough exposition vividly illuminates the multifaceted engineering and design challenges behind the seamless cross-device experiences we often take for granted. By anchoring the discussion in cloud infrastructure and API-driven communication, it reveals how data and functionality transcend physical devices to create a unified ecosystem. The emphasis on responsive design and cross-platform frameworks underscores the practical solutions developers employ to deliver consistent and engaging interfaces, regardless of device variety. Importantly, the piece does not shy away from the complexities of security, synchronization, and scalability-critical layers that protect and sustain this fluid connectivity. What truly resonates is the recognition that technology’s ultimate triumph lies in thoughtful, accessible user experiences that empower people effortlessly. This well-rounded perspective deepens our appreciation for the intricate, coordinated efforts enabling our digital lives to follow us anywhere, anytime, with elegance and reliability.
Joaquimma-anna’s article offers a compelling deep dive into the multifaceted infrastructure and methodologies essential for truly seamless cross-device availability. What stands out is the holistic integration-from leveraging the scalability and ubiquity of cloud platforms to the pivotal role of APIs as the communication linchpin, enabling diverse devices to speak a common language. The insights into responsive design and cross-platform frameworks vividly illustrate the balancing act between universality and native feel, while the emphasis on robust security and intelligent synchronization highlights the delicate trust and consistency users expect. Moreover, spotlighting scalability and human-centered design drives home that technical brilliance alone isn’t enough-it must serve real user needs intuitively. This piece adeptly reveals the intricate, behind-the-scenes harmony powering the fluid, connected digital experiences many now consider effortless, deepening our appreciation for the innovation and vigilance sustaining them.